Output 64c26dcdc83a7df08106b2714932557d8caad4c3c208651744e150cbfe3409c3:0

value
1575202
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b596350ce97c4fc22e408bc54839345da6161ff1 OP_EQUALVERIFY OP_CHECKSIG
address
1HZ9FJYao4JnFAxy1iFKuTEPE567Mv5w4x
transaction
64c26dcdc83a7df08106b2714932557d8caad4c3c208651744e150cbfe3409c3
spent
true